视频资源一网打尽:爬虫技术的轻松实现之道
在数字化时代,视频已成为信息传播和娱乐的重要载体。然而,随着视频资源的海量增长,如何高效、便捷地获取所需视频内容成为了许多用户和开发者面临的难题。爬虫技术,作为互联网数据抓取的利器,为这一挑战提供了有效的解决方案。

爬虫手助能技术:数据抓取的智能助手
爬虫技术,简而言之,就是通过编写程序模拟人类浏览行为,自动从互联网上抓取所需数据。它能够帮助我们自动化地从各类在线视频平台中获取视频文件、视频链接,甚至是视频的相关元数据,如标题、标签、上传时间等。
据《2023年中国互联网发展状况统计报告》显示,中国网民规模已达10.66亿,其中视频用户占比超过90%。这庞大的用户群体对视频资源的渴求,为爬虫技术在视频抓取领域的应用提供了广阔的空间。
爬虫抓取视频的应用场景
爬虫技术在视频抓取中的应用场景十分广泛,以下列举几个典型的应用:
- 视频下载:用户可通过爬虫抓取工具,自动下载在线视频平台上的教育视频、电影、电视剧等。
- 数据分析:开发者可利用爬虫技术抓取视频平台的播放量、评论数、点赞数等信息,进行数据分析和趋势预测。
- 视频存档:用户或组织可使用爬虫技术保存历史视频资料,以便于后续查阅和研究。
- 内容聚合:视频聚合平台或个人和团队可通过爬虫技术抓取不同平台的视频内容,构建自己的数据库。
爬虫抓取视频的挑战与应对策略
尽管爬虫技术在视频抓取领域具有广泛应用,但在实际操作中,仍会面临诸多挑战。以下列举几个常见挑战及应对策略:
- 网站反爬虫机制:许多网站为了保护自身视频资源,设置了反爬虫机制。应对策略:通过更换IP、设置请求头、使用代理等方式绕过反爬虫机制。
- 动态加载内容:部分视频内容是通过JavaScript动态加载的,传统爬虫难以获取。应对策略:使用selenium等工具模拟浏览器行为,实现动态内容抓取。
- 视频片段处理:在线视频通常被拆分成多个小片段,抓取后需要合并。应对策略:使用ffmpeg等工具进行视频片段合并。
Python爬虫抓取视频实战案例
以下是一个使用Python爬虫抓取视频的实战案例,帮助您更好地理解爬虫技术在视频抓取中的应用。
步骤一:分析目标网站
打开目标网站,分析视频页面的HTML结构。通过浏览器的开发者工具,我们可以查看视频文件的具体位置,通常会在
步骤二:编写爬虫脚本
根据分析结果,编写爬虫脚本,抓取视频链接并进行下载。
import requests
from bs4 import BeautifulSoup
url = 'https://example.com/video-page'
response = requests.get
soup = BeautifulSoup
video_url = soup.find.find
video_response = requests.get
with open as f:
f.write
print
步骤三:处理视频
如果视频被分为多个片段,则需要使用ffmpeg工具合并视频片段。假设已经下载了多个片段文件,可以使用以下命令来合并:
ffmpeg -i "concat:part1.mp4|part2.mp4|part3.mp4" -c copy output.mp4
注意事项与合规性
在使用爬虫抓取视频时,我们必须遵循相关网站的规定与法律法规。很多视频平台的内容是受版权保护的,未经授权抓取和下载可能会侵犯版权。因此,在抓取视频时,应确保获取的是公开资源,或者得到相关权限。
为了避免对目标网站造成过大的负担,爬虫脚本应当适当设置访问间隔,避免频繁发送请求导致服务器负载过高。
期待您的实际体验验证
随着爬虫技术的不断发展,其在视频抓取领域的应用前景将更加广阔。我们相信,通过本文的介绍,您已经对爬虫技术在视频抓取中的应用有了更深入的了解。欢迎您在实际操作中验证本文观点,并在评论区分享您的经验和心得。
预测:未来,随着人工智能技术的融合,爬虫技术将在视频抓取领域发挥更加重要的作用,为用户提供更加便捷、高效的视频获取体验。
标签:
#多个
#应对策略
#您的
#几个
#互联网
#所需
#可通过
#视频文件
#跳转到
#自己的
#的是
#是一个
#加载
#这一
#将在
#欢迎您
#但在
#会在
#并在
#我们可以
#多个
#应对策略
#您的
#几个
#互联网
#所需
#可通过
#视频文件
#跳转到
#自己的
#的是
#是一个
#加载
#这一
#将在
#欢迎您
#但在
#会在
#并在
#我们可以
相关文章:
优化税商环境,赋能发展新动力
新手做SEO怎么做?从零开始,打造属于你的流量帝国
海南:针对海口等五个受台风影响严重市县,出台住房公积金专项支持措施
如何快速推广目标用户,让客源主动来加你?
珠海SEO服务公司排名:如何选择最适合您的SEO合作伙伴?
做SEO的那些事:从入门到精通,带你走向成功之路
SEO和SEM的区别是什么?全面解析搜索引擎优化与营销
提升网站流量的秘诀:如何利用SEO工具快速收录
未来:如何通过Gap人工智能引领数字化变革
淘宝无货源开店简单吗?新手如何入门?
珠海SEO搜索引擎优化:助力企业在互联网时代脱颖而出
提升网站流量的关键法宝站长工具流量词使用全攻略
填报无忧,安全精准,智能守护。
做SEO过时了吗?如何理解SEO的未来发展趋势
ChatGPT中文官网:AI对话的无限可能
苹果CMS如何高效采集网盘资源,轻松打造资源丰富的网站
游戏推广专家定制服务
WordPress自动发货让电商管理更高效,节省时间与成本
开启智能生活,百度AI助你飞跃
AISEO:高效SEO优化神器
网站SEO,高效流量引擎
Shopee跨境电商能赚钱吗?
做SEO的基本功从入门到精通的关键步骤
营销案例深度解析,策略亮点一网打尽
破解手机小说资源限制,打造专属爬虫工具,轻松获取海量小说资源
燃灯SEO学院,定位精准!
天工写作让文字成为您的无限创意源泉
珠海SEO基础:提升网站流量的关键策略
站内关键词自然排名优化:提升网站曝光度与流量的终极利器
如何有效提升网站流量?
什么叫销售以及什么叫营销
天猫代运营服务
SEO优化是什么意思?深入解析SEO优化的核心与应用
Chat人工智能在线网页版:智能对话新时代
河西SEO优化,助力网站腾飞
固定资产性质是什么
百度AI写作:赋能创作,开启智能写作新时代
SEO优化工作流程打造高效产品推广步骤,合肥正规seo推广
2021湖北医药专升本,名额有限,速来报名!
推文内容编排精益求精:打造高效传播的完美策略
行车道务专家
ChatGPT行业现状与发展趋势及前景展望报告
ChatGPT4.0,智领未来新纪元
百度SEO,高效优化,快速提升排名
AI免费写作在线平台,提升创作效率,轻松驾驭写作难题!
“揭秘数字奥秘,轻松掌控秘密”
企业所使用的供应商系统会发挥什么作用
网站流量翻倍秘籍大公开
市场洞察:关键数据速览
南宁SEO品牌报价一览



